Handing off the stale-cache postmortem to you before I'm out, since the release notes need a summary. Short version: the Mirefield edge cache kept serving old pricing because the invalidation fanout silently dropped messages over a certain payload size. Fix is merged; postmortem doc has the timeline. For the release notes, the corrected cache settings now running in prod are these.

deployment values, fajog-bawep:
[druix]
team = lamwyn
access_code = ac_4d55fa
owner = istix.eliok
host = druix.halixforge.test
port = 8000
peer = oliir.qirvansoft.local
salt = cb966147
pin = 7543

## Canary Gating — Service Accounts

Quick refresher before the Thornbay release: the canary gate in Driftlock won't promote past 5% traffic unless the service account has the `canary-approver` role and error budget burn is under 2%. If the gate stalls, check that the account token hasn't expired — that's the usual culprit. To re-authenticate the gating service manually, you'll need the Driftlock control-plane key, which is included below for this release cycle.

app token of tagug-hahaf = kto2_9v

## Lagmere Environments — Replica Lag Alarm

The Lagmere reporting service alarms when read-replica lag exceeds the staging threshold. Reviewers should confirm the alarm window matches the promotion cadence in pre-prod, since false positives there previously masked genuine drift in production. The current thresholds, poll intervals, and escalation targets are listed below.

config for bahop-baduf:
[kasion]
team = lamath
access_code = ac_d807e5
host = kasion.paliqcloud.corp
port = 4000
owner = julix.tamvan
peer = frair.qorvelsoft.local

Subject: Order-cutoff fix shipping tonight

Hey — quick one for review. The Crumbington bakery app was letting orders slip past the 2pm cutoff because we compared times in UTC but stored the cutoff in local shop time. Fix normalizes everything to shop timezone. Small diff, two tests added. Release artifact is tagged with the token below.

session token of kahog-bahif = htk9_f63daec35